Cellulite Symptoms
Unlike
many other medical conditions, symptoms of cellulite are easy to discover and identify. In fact, women do not go
to the hospital to know if they have cellulite; they go there to find a solution. In general, cellulite symptoms manifest by four characteristics:
- Clusters
of fat under the skin that gives it the appearance of orange peel
- A
feeling of tightness and heaviness in the affected parts of the body: Cellulite develops in the back of the
thighs, buttocks, abdomen, the neck, upper arms, or on the internal surface of the knees.
- Sensitivity
to palpation or pressure during certain activities, massage for example.
- Cramps
in the legs; this occurs sometimes and in certain women.
